But don't just jump right into it. Day trading is very complex system that is full of different theories and practices. If you start trading too soon you will more then likely lose a lot of money in the stock trade. If you are serious about getting into day trading you should look at one of the day trading schools. There are many schools that will give classes on the subject of day trading. These schools can give you the information that you need to start trading. Like all careers you need to educate yourself before you can excel in your career. Day trading schools are all over the place. If you can not find one in your area there is still hope. In fact day trading schools are most popular on the internet. You can find a wealth of information on the internet that can guide you through the beginning steps of becoming a trader. The best thing about trading is that you can do it part time. You do not have to quit your day job right away. In fact, it is probably not a good idea to quit your day job right away. Ease yourself into it. Start trading in your spare time so that you can get a feel for the market. If you want to make money online day trading could be the career for you, and a day trading school can get you there. One of the best schools that you can go to is by enrolling in one of the market simulator programs. These programs allow you to trade fake money in real time. This can give you a good feel of how the market works. Some people will trade in fake programs for a year or more before they put any real money into the market. Day trading schools are a valuable tool for all traders. Experienced traders may go back and revise some old material to get themselves out of a rut. For beginning traders there is no better tool then knowledge. You need to learn as much as you can before you can go into the real market. If you are looking for information from people like you, you should try to go to some trading chat rooms. These rooms are filled with people like you who are eager to give advice. You need to be careful with these chat rooms though because they advice may not be truthful, or at least it might be biased. These chat rooms can give you a good feel of the market though. Are you looking for a quality trade school education? Whether you're seeking an alternative to college or considering a career change, trade and vocational schools can offer the training and certification that you need to get hired ASAP. But watch out! Not all trade schools are created equally, and you need to do your research first. Your first step is to focus on the career that you want. Exactly what skills are required for that job? Set up interviews with prospective employers just to ask their advice, most will be happy to oblige and you may find a future mentor or employer in the process. Ask them which trade schools in Phoenix they recommend and what skill sets they would like to see a future employee have. With this knowledge in hand you can weed out the schools that don't provide the training for the skills you need. In order to further narrow down your list of potential trade schools, you will have to go online and visit each school's website. Order any promotional materials available and start a list of questions: 1. How much does the program cost? Are there fees that are not included in tuition? How much will books and supplies cost? What financial aid is available? 2. What business opportunities does the school offer? Does the school have work/study programs, business mentors, or partnerships set up? 3. What special equipment or supplies are available? How often do they update/replace equipment? If you are looking for training in a career that requires current knowledge, such as technology, then the quality and turnover of equipment is very important. 4. What is the quality of the teachers? What are their credentials? How long have they been teaching the trade? 5. How successful is the school at placing graduates? What is the average starting salary? What is the future salary potential? How long does it normally take graduates to find a job? Ask if you can contact a recent graduate to ask them about their experiences. At this point you should visit your top choices. Set up a meeting and go with your list of questions ready. Explore the campus, talk to some of the students and teachers, and be ready to sit in on some classes.
